She-Hulk: Attorney At Law finally confirms the Avengers do exist in the Marvel Cinematic Universe after Avengers: Endgame. The Avengers have been the central superhero team in the MCU since 2012 when Captain America, Iron Man, Black Widow, Hulk, and Hawkeye first came together. The events of Avengers: Endgame left the team's fate up for debate thanks to several original Avengers dying. The debate about whether the Avengers still exist has lingered over Phase 4, with most of Marvel Studios' movies and shows indicating that there is no formal lineup for a new team of Earth's Mightiest Heroes.

The Avengers have noticeably been absent from MCU Phase 4, although there have been teases that a team is forming. Shang-Chi and the Legend of the Ten Rings brought Wong, Captain Marvel, Bruce Banner, and Shang-Chi together for a meeting. The moment appears to have made Shang-Chi an Avenger and indicates that this is the closest thing the MCU has to a new lineup. However, the Avengers have yet to appear together, and there has been speculation the Sokovia Accords and Damage Control could be the reason why. The confusion about whether the Avengers still exist after Avengers: Endgame is understandable.

Marvel has now sneakily confirmed that the Avengers do still exist after Avengers: Endgame thanks to She-Hulk episode 3. At one point in the episode, reporters mention rumors that She-Hulk was rejected from joining the Avengers. While there is no way of knowing if those rumors have any merit, the mention of the Avengers indicates that the team still exists in some form during Phase 4. Even if the source of the rumor is complete nonsense, the fact that news outlets still recognize the Avengers as an active team is notable. If the Avengers completely disbanded following Tony Stark's death and everything else that transpired in Avengers: Endgame, then there would be no merit to rumors about She-Hulk being rejected from the team.

There is no debate that She-Hulk will join the MCU's new Avengers team, but there is a valid question of when that will happen. She-Hulk is still very much telling Jennifer's story to accept her life as a superhero and understand the role she can play. Based on the nature of the series, it does seem unlikely that She-Hulk will join the Avengers during her debut Disney+ series. That said, She-Hulk is also a factory for big cameos and Smart Hulk has direct ties to the original team. It is possible that Marvel hid one big surprise for the series and will have Sam Wilson's Captain America or someone else recruits She-Hulk to join the Avengers by the end of the finale.

Marvel's plans for She-Hulk to appear in Phase 5 and 6 could determine when Jennifer Walters' Avengers status is confirmed. Appearances in The Marvels or Captain America: New World Order could be used to connect She-Hulk to the Avengers. At the very least, it should be expected that She-Hulk will join the MCU's new Avengers team during Avengers: The Kang Dynasty and Avengers: Secret Wars. It might not happen during She-Hulk: Attorney At Law, but audiences should not have to wait that long to see her become one of the MCU's main heroes.
